Processing Code for Arduino Radar Project.

import processing.serial.*; | |
import processing.opengl.*; | |
import toxi.geom.*; | |
import toxi.processing.*; | |
ToxiclibsSupport gfx; | |
Serial port; | |
String serialAngle; | |
String serialDistance; | |
String serialData; | |
float objectDistance; | |
int radarAngle, radarDistance; | |
int index=0; | |
void setup() | |
{ | |
size (1280, 720); | |
gfx = new ToxiclibsSupport(this); | |
smooth(); | |
//println(Serial.list()); | |
//String portName = Serial.list()[0]; | |
String portName = "COM4"; | |
port = new Serial(this, portName, 9600); | |
//port = new Serial(this,"COM4", 9600); | |
port.bufferUntil('#'); | |
} | |
void draw() | |
{ | |
//fill(10,255,10); | |
noStroke(); | |
fill(0,4); | |
rect(0, 0, 1280, 720); | |
fill(10,255,10); | |
//Radar Arcs and Lines | |
pushMatrix(); | |
translate(640,666); | |
noFill(); | |
strokeWeight(2); | |
stroke(10,255,10); | |
arc(0,0,1200,1200,PI,TWO_PI); | |
arc(0,0,934,934,PI,TWO_PI); | |
arc(0,0,666,666,PI,TWO_PI); | |
arc(0,0,400,400,PI,TWO_PI); | |
strokeWeight(4); | |
line(-640,0,640,0); | |
line(0,0,-554,-320); | |
line(0,0,-320,-554); | |
line(0,0,0,-640); | |
line(0,0,320,-554); | |
line(0,0,554,-320); | |
popMatrix(); | |
//Ultrasonic Lines | |
pushMatrix(); | |
strokeWeight(5); | |
stroke(10,255,10); | |
translate(640,666); | |
line(0,0,640*cos(radians(radarAngle)),-640*sin(radians(radarAngle))); | |
popMatrix(); | |
//Object Detection Lines | |
pushMatrix(); | |
translate(640,666); | |
strokeWeight(5); | |
stroke(255,10,10); // red color | |
objectDistance = radarDistance*15; | |
if(radarDistance<40) | |
{ | |
line(objectDistance*cos(radians(radarAngle)),-objectDistance*sin(radians(radarAngle)),633*cos(radians(radarAngle)),-633*sin(radians(radarAngle))); | |
} | |
popMatrix(); | |
} | |
void serialEvent (Serial port) | |
{ | |
serialData = port.readStringUntil('#'); | |
serialData = serialData.substring(0,serialData.length()-1); | |
index = serialData.indexOf("*"); | |
serialAngle= serialData.substring(0, index); | |
serialDistance= serialData.substring(index+1, serialData.length()); | |
radarAngle = int(serialAngle); | |
radarDistance = int(serialDistance); | |
} | |
